LANCASTER CASTLE
LANCASTER CASTLE, Castle Parade, Lancaster
The Castle's origins date back almost 1,000 years. Occupying a city centre location on the site of three successive Roman forts and has been described as ‘not only the North West's most important historic and archaeological monument, but also of international importance’.  See history come alive in the heart of Lancaster. WYCOLLER COUNTRY PARK
Wycoller Country Park , Trawden
Wycoller Country Park is one of the prettiest country parks in Lancashire. The area is famous for its association with the Brontë sisters who referred to many of the nearby landmarks in books such as Wuthering Heights and Jane Eyre.
